Ethanol, once mainly known as a fuel additive, has grown into a key ingredient across several industries. Made from crops like corn and sugarcane, this alcohol is now used not just in fuel, but also in cleaning products, hand sanitizers, cosmetics, and even medicines. Its popularity grew due to its renewable nature and low environmental impact. 

During the COVID-19 pandemic, ethanol became essential in sanitizers and disinfectants. In the pharmaceutical and cosmetics industries, it's used as a solvent and preservative. In the automotive world, ethanol-blended fuels help reduce emissions.


Today, ethanol is a symbol of how one product can serve many purposes, supporting both sustainability and innovation.
